Metro Christian Academy
New Tulsa Campus Study
This project was a new campus for a preschool through 12th grade
interdenominational private Christian school currently occupying a facility
owned by the Public School System. Under pressure from increased enrollment and
an uncooperative landlord, the decision was made to build a new facility. The
process began in late 1994 with the hope of moving in mid 1998. The preliminary
directive for the A&E team was to assist in programming the new facility and
prepare design documentation sufficient to communicate the scope and design
concept for fund raising. School administration and the parents fixed the
maximum student population at 1100 students. Student enrollment in 1995 was 850.
The program called for a unit school composed of the following:
Elementary School
Middle School
High School
Library/Media Center
Fine Arts component including a 1200 seat auditorium
Athletics including 3 gymnasiums and swimming pool
Football Stadium, athletic fields and playgrounds
Cafeteria
Administration
Service/Maintenance
The exterior design is a mission style with Terra Cotta metal roof on a brick
and stucco base.
Several courtyards provide controlled exterior activity areas.
Our team delivered the programming and concept under a very tight schedule of
90 days.
